Chapter 10

Securing Your Small Business

IN THIS CHAPTER

Bullet Remaining cybersecure as a small business

Bullet Dealing with employees

Bullet Dealing with remote workforces

Bullet Understanding important regulations and standards

Nearly everything I discuss in this book applies to both individuals and businesses. Small business owners and workers should be aware of some points that may not necessarily be important for individuals. This chapter discusses some such cybersecurity issues.

One important note: Small businesses tend to frequently lack proper cybersecurity resources. In fact, I could probably write an entire series of books about improving the cybersecurity of small businesses. As such, this chapter isn’t a comprehensive list of everything that every small business needs to know. Rather, it provides some cybersecurity “food for thought” for those running small businesses.
